FAQs for booking flights from Canberra to Brighton

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Canberra to Brighton?

    When flying out of Canberra you’ll be using Canberra. Brighton does not have its own airport so you’ll be flying into nearby London All airports airport, which is 76.2 km away.

  • How long does a flight from Canberra to Brighton take?

    There are no direct flights covering the 27,320 km separating Canberra and Brighton but indirect flights take around 26h 15m.

  • What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ly between Canberra and Brighton?

    Consider leaving on a Wednesday and avoid Thursdays if you are looking for the best rates. For your return to Canberra, you’ll find the best rates on Mondays and the most expensive ones on Tuesdays.

Top tips for finding cheap flights from Canberra to Brighton

  • There is no airport in Brighton. Instead, you’ll be flying into London All airports when flying between Canberra and Brighton.
  • The cheapest flight from Canberra to Brighton was found 83 days before departure, on average.
  • Book at least 1 week before departure in order to get a below-average price.
  • High season is considered to be November, December and January. The cheapest month to fly is October.
